Lost and found


Passengers and visitors to Senai Airport leave behind items at the concourse area, in trolleys, as well as at the security checkpoint before the departure hall. - Filepic

SENAI: Absent-minded travellers have left behind a treasure trove of items, including watches, jewellery, accessories, belts, mobile phones, spectacles, bags and wallets, at Senai International Airport over the years.

Senai Airport Terminal Services Sdn Bhd (SATSSB) chief Md Derick Basir said apart from travellers, the items were also left behind by visitors who came to send off friends and family, as well as patrons of the food and beverage (F&B) outlets.
